Job Description

Team background:

The U.S. Fintech Team is responsible for establishing, managing, and growing Visa's relationships with a broad range of fintech clients across North America. The team partners with leading and emerging players across neobanks, brokerages, remittance providers, B2B and commercial fintechs, digital wallets, embedded finance platforms, BNPL providers, and crypto and digital asset companies. Our mandate is to help these clients scale by leveraging Visa's network, products, and ecosystem while supporting innovation across payments and financial services.

Within the Fintech Team, the Consumer Fintech BD team focuses specifically on expanding Visa's partnerships across the U.S. consumer fintech ecosystem. We are the "hunters" who bring new fintech relationships to Visa, including neobanks, personal lending platforms, established remitter and brokerage platform as well as emerging players in the fintech ecosystem. The team also serves as a bridge between the market and Visa's internal product and strategy teams, ensuring ecosystem insights inform gotomarket execution and product development.

Job Description:

As Director, Consumer Fintech Business Development, you will be responsible for expanding Visa's role across the US Consumer Fintech ecosystem. This role focuses on identifying, structuring, negotiating, and executing partnerships with a broad range of consumer-facing fintech clients, while driving adoption of Visa's payments capabilities. The role requires a strong mix of sales experience, ecosystem knowledge, and technical fluency, with the ability to translate client needs into practical, scalable opportunities for Visa.

This is an enterprise-level, quota-carrying role. You will own a significant revenue target and be measured on your ability to win net-new partnerships across Visa's consumer fintech solutions - including card programs (fiat and stablecoin-linked), Visa Direct's real-time money movement capabilities, risk services, and debit processing - with particular emphasis on card issuance and money movement. You will build a durable pipeline that increasingly blends high-quality inbound demand with proactive, thesis-driven outbound prospecting. You will report to the Head of US Consumer Fintech Business Development.
